Alexandre Haddad-Delaveau

The food at this Panda Express location is generally pretty good, although the quality can vary significantly from day to day. The food can be very wet one day and extremely dry another, although it is generally well prepared. The orange chicken, honey walnut shrimp, and teriyaki chicken (w/ teriyaki sauce packets) are all good options, with the orange chicken being the most consistent in both quality and taste.However, the service is lacking, and I have had numerous experiences where my pickup order isn’t right (i.e. missing food, sauce packets, and utensils on delivery and pickup). The staff is also often unfriendly with their customers, and the wait can be quite long (even for pick up orders, where the food is already prepared).Overall, the atmosphere is quite nice. The space is very clean and has plenty of seating both indoors and outdoors. It is usually pretty easy to find a seat indoors, although during lunch hours it may be easier to find a seat outdoors. It is also not too loud inside, even during peak hours (lunch).Overall, the food and atmosphere at this Panda Express are pretty good, although I would make sure to check my order before paying/leaving, as they have often gotten my order wrong.
